New bike paths are being built in Dubai

Dubai is continuing to expand its cycling infrastructure, announcing the completion of 13 new bike paths. The city is steadily expanding its network of bike paths to encourage residents and tourists to lead an active lifestyle.

The newly created 13 bike routes are part of a larger project that includes a total of 15 new routes with a combined length of 162 km. As a result, the total length of bike routes in Dubai has reached 636 km, significantly improving accessibility and comfort for cyclists.

Dubai is well on its way to achieving its ambitious goal of creating 1,000 km of dedicated bike paths by 2030. The expansion of the network is not limited to designating new sections but also includes integrating existing routes to create a cohesive and convenient bike network throughout the city.

The project involves connecting existing routes at strategic points in Dubai, including:

  • from Al Khawaneej to Al Mamzar Beach,
  • from Al Warqa’a to Saih Al Salam,
  • from Dubai International Financial Centre (DIFC) to Jumeirah.
